WebFeb 19, 2024 · O was born in the UK in July 2007 and had never left the UK. She is a Nigerian citizen by descent from her parents. As soon as she turned ten, she fulfilled the substantive criteria for registration as a British citizen under section 1(4) of the British Nationality Act 1981. For most (but not quite all) children, British citizenship is the most desirable outcome. British citizenship is the most permanent of statuses and, in all but exceptional cases, protects the child from removal or deportation later in life. WebJul 19, 2024 · A child born in the UK to foreign parents is not automatically entitled to British Citizenship. There are a number of ways a child can become a British Citizenship to foreign parents.
